Added Files

This commit is contained in:
Joachim Hummel 2021-02-28 14:52:38 +00:00
parent da8a4a0b3a
commit 55f0742583
4 changed files with 87 additions and 1 deletions

View File

@ -1,3 +1,8 @@
# Docker-Volumes-NFS
Docker Volumes mit NFS nutzen
- docker-compose-ngnix.yml ( Beispiel mit nginx ohne Docker Swarm )
- docker-compose-nodered.yml ( Beispiel mit nodered ohne Docker Swarm )
- docker-compose-swarm-nodered.yml ( Beispiel mit nodered und Docker Swarm )

19
docker-compose-ngnix.yml Normal file
View File

@ -0,0 +1,19 @@
version: "3"
services:
nginx:
image: nginx
container_name: nginx-simple
restart: always
network_mode: "bridge"
volumes:
- nginx_volume:/usr/share/nginx/html
ports:
- 8080:80
volumes:
nginx_volume:
driver: local
driver_opts:
type: "nfs"
o: "nfsvers=4,addr=192.168.10.4,rw"
device: ":/volume1/Docker/docker/test"

View File

@ -0,0 +1,30 @@
################################################################################
# Node-RED Stack or Compose
################################################################################
# docker stack deploy node-red --compose-file docker-compose-node-red.yml
# docker-compose -f docker-compose-node-red.yml -p myNoderedProject up
################################################################################
version: "3.5"
services:
node-red:
image: nodered/node-red:latest
environment:
- TZ=Europe/Amsterdam
ports:
- "1880:1880"
networks:
- node-red-net
volumes:
- nodered-data:/data
volumes:
nodered-data:
driver: local
driver_opts:
type: "nfs"
o: "nfsvers=4,addr=192.168.10.4,rw"
device: ":/volume1/Docker/docker/nodered"
networks:
node-red-net:

View File

@ -0,0 +1,32 @@
################################################################################
# Node-RED Stack or Compose
################################################################################
# docker stack deploy node-red --compose-file docker-compose-node-red.yml
# docker-compose -f docker-compose-node-red.yml -p myNoderedProject up
################################################################################
version: "3.5"
services:
node-red:
image: nodered/node-red:1.2.8
hostname: docker02
deploy:
mode: replicated
replicas: 1
placement:
constraints:
- node.hostname == docker02
environment:
- TZ=Europe/Amsterdam
ports:
- "1880:1880"
networks:
- node-red-net
volumes:
- CIFS:/data
volumes:
CIFS:
networks:
node-red-net: